Transponder Key Programming
Transponder keys fail prematurely in Cedar Hill’s extreme heat cycling. The North Texas sun bakes parked vehicles to interior temperatures exceeding 140°F, stressing the resin-encased transponder chips in many builder-grade cut keys. We’ve replaced dozens of heat-damaged transponder keys for Cedar Hill customers whose chips simply stopped responding to the vehicle’s immobilizer. Our mobile units carry OEM-compatible programming equipment, and we typically complete transponder key programming in 20-40 minutes at your location, whether that’s your driveway in the 75106 zip or your workplace near US-67.

Key Fob Programming
Key fob issues in Cedar Hill often trace back to corrosion in electrical connectors, particularly for vehicles regularly parked near Joe Pool Lake where humidity runs higher than in inland Dallas neighborhoods. We handled a call last month in the Lakeridge Parkway area where a customer’s key fob had gradually lost range until it stopped working entirely. The fob itself was fine. The receiver module’s connector showed green corrosion from two years of humid summer parking. We cleaned the connection, reprogrammed the fob, and it’s worked flawlessly since. Our mobile automotive locksmith service includes fob programming, battery replacement, and receiver diagnostics.

Common Automotive Locksmith Problems We See in Cedar Hill
- Seasonal ignition binding from clay soil movement. The expansive black clay in eastern Cedar Hill shifts dramatically between wet winters and baked-dry summers. That movement transfers through driveways and parking pads into vehicle frames, stressing ignition lock cylinders. We see this spike in late spring and again in fall.
- Heat-cycled transponder chip failure. Cedar Hill’s summer heat destroys transponder chips in older or lower-quality keys. The chip stops communicating with the immobilizer, and the vehicle won’t start even with a perfectly cut metal key.
- Corroded key fob connectors near Joe Pool Lake. Higher humidity in the lake corridor accelerates electrical connector corrosion. Symptoms start gradual: reduced fob range, intermittent function, then complete failure. Cleaning and resealing the connection often fixes it without replacing the fob.
- Worn original keys on 20-year-old vehicles. Many Cedar Hill households still drive vehicles purchased during the 2000s building boom. Original keys are worn to the point that duplicates cut from them won’t work properly. We decode the lock cylinder directly to cut a factory-fresh key that works like the original.
Pricing for Automotive Locksmith in Cedar Hill, TX
We quote flat prices on the phone before any work begins. The price we quote is the price you pay. Here are typical ranges for Automotive Locksmith services in the Cedar Hill market:
- Car lockout service: $75-$125
- Standard car key replacement (non-transponder): $95-$165
- Transponder key cut and programmed: $185-$295
- Key fob programming: $95-$175
- Key fob replacement with programming: $165-$285
- Ignition repair (cylinder extraction/realignment): $195-$340
- Ignition replacement: $285-$495
Factors that affect your specific price: vehicle year/make/model, key or ignition complexity, time of day (standard hours vs. night/weekend emergency), and whether the service location is in the hilltop western neighborhoods or the clay-soil eastern areas where additional diagnostic time may be needed.
